Previously at Fletton Junction on the East Coast Main Line, the building was dismantled, moved to Ferry Meadows and rebuilt brick-by-brick in its current location.
In the Nene Park close by, there is a watersports centre as well as three children's play areas, three lakes and a miniature railway.
The Park is open throughout the year, but most facilities such as the miniature railway and pedaloes only run from Easter to the end of October.
On 1 June 2017, Ferry Meadows was renamed to its original name of Overton as part of the Nene Valley Railways 40th anniversary celebrations.
[3] The board and management of the Nene Valley Railway have supported a proposal put forward to develop the Overton station site into a centre of non-passenger traffic, which will see a collaboration between the wagon and travelling post office (TPO) groups to create a 1950s/1960s operational goods yard and living/working museum space.
